China Slams Taiwan U.N. Membership as Repugnant and Interfering The Associated Press Published: Aug 10, 2002

BEIJING (AP) - Responding to several petitions on behalf of Taiwan, China on Saturday said the notion that Taipei would join the United Nations was repugnant and represented unacceptable interference in Beijing's internal affairs. The official Xinhua News Agency quoted Foreign Ministry spokesman Kong Quan as saying said several nations, "at the instigation of the Taiwan authorities," wanted Taiwan to be discussed at the next session of the U.N. General Assembly.
"This is a serious violation of the purpose and principles of the U.N. Charter, an infringement of China's sovereignty," Kong said. "As a province of China, Taiwan has absolutely no qualifications whatsoever to join the United Nations and its special organizations in any name or in any form."
Tensions between China and Taiwan have been particularly high after recent comments by Taiwanese President Chen Shui-bian challenging Beijing's view that the self-ruled island belongs to the mainland. The two sides split amid civil war five decades ago.
China has responded with scorn and threats, saying any step toward formal independence could lead to war.
Taiwan has tried to downplay Chen's comments, saying they didn't signal a policy change. On Tuesday, Chen softened his comments, saying he meant the two were "equal sovereigns."
